MBA 8330 - Real Estate Investmt

Institution:
Clemson University
Subject:
Business Administration
Description:
Study of real estate investment analysis and decision making featuring the use of the discounted cash flow model and other tools to evaluate investment alternatives from the perspective of an equity real estate investor. Emphasizes market analysis, ownership alternatives and financing considerations. Preq: FIN 8360 or MBA 8360.
